What Should I Post on Social Media After a Personal Injury Accident?

Ideally, you will not post on social media at all after a personal injury accident. You might assume posting on your social media accounts is harmless, but it actually does much more harm than good. Read on to learn more about the impact social media can have on your personal injury case.

It can be tempting to keep your friends and family in the loop through various apps and sites. What many people don’t realize is that insurance agents and defense attorneys may also be looking at your social media. So, while you are keeping your loved ones up to date, you are also providing the defense with lots of information about your case.

The Best Things to do After an Accident:

  • Set your accounts to private.
    • You should make your accounts private and avoid accepting any new follow requests unless they are from people you know personally. Otherwise, it may be someone from the other party attempting to obtain your information.
  • Refrain from posting statements or photos.
    • You may accidentally admit fault if you tell the story of your accident. Even the slightest misphrase can impact your case.
    • If you claim to be injured and then post a photo of yourself engaging in some sort of activity, a defense attorney may argue that you are less injured than you say, or that you have not even been injured at all. It is definitely best to avoid posting any selfies, photos of your injury, or pictures of your recovery process.
  • Warn your friends and family.
    • You should ask that your friends and family refrain from posting any photos of or with you.
  • Avoid posting too often.
    • Your emotional suffering may be a large aspect of your personal injury case. If you post too often, you may appear emotionally unaffected. Additionally, if you reassure your friends and family that you are doing well, you are also giving the defense access to this information, which they may try to use to their advantage.
